About 7a

A plain-English summary derived from public records, EPC certificates, sold prices and local data.

7a is an end-of-terrace house in Norwich (NR5 0AB). It has a recorded floor area of 90 m² (around 969 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1950-1966 and council tax band B. At 90 m² this is the 8th smallest of 15 units on EPC record in the building, where floor areas span 62–156 m². The building's EPC ratings span E to B across 15 units on file. The latest certificate (February 2025) shows a D (score 63), on the cusp of jumping into the C band. The recommended improvements would push it to C (score 72).

Held since April 2000 — that's 26 years off the open market, well above the local norm. Only one transfer is on record with HM Land Registry, suggesting it has stayed in the same hands for a long time. Today's modelled estimate of £275,000 sits 83.3% above the 2000 sale of £150,000.
